Fred Heitmann Obituary

Heitmann Jr., Fred W. of Northbrook, April 30th, beloved husband of Kathleen (nee Dense), dear father of Daryl (James) Riley and Scott (Katherine) Heitmann, beloved father of Sabrina Heitmann, fond grandfather of Colleen (Bruce) Mygatt, Mike (Sharon) Riley, Conner Riley, William Scott (Nora) Heitmann, Christopher James Heitmann and John Heitmann, great-grandfather of five. Funeral services will be private.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be made to Northwestern University, Gift Processing Office, (Wildcat Fund), 2020 Ridge Ave., Evanston, IL, 60208. Info: Donnellan Family Funeral Services, 847-675-1990.
